Action item (SEV-2, Quillbill renderer): pin the Fontmere library to the vetted version and add a render-diff gate to the release pipeline before next cut. Owner: release manager. Due: end of sprint. No invoice PDFs ship until the gate is green. Gate config, baseline corpus, and sign-off steps are on the internal page below.

wiki page, baguf-kahap: https://confluence.tolvaqsys.internal/browse/display/projects/8d5f528f

Handover Note — from R. Okafor to J. Lindqvist, Finance

Discount policy for large deals: anything above 20% off list on contracts over 500k requires dual sign-off — commercial director plus finance. No exceptions, even for Vantora renewals. Approval log lives in the finance tracker; keep it current. Two pending deals (Merrowfield, Castellan Freight) are mid-approval; Jonas has details. Standard tiers stay as published until the Q2 pricing review. Strategic rationale is noted below.

management briefing: Only 33 of the 205 pilot accounts renewed Kasath, so a churn review is set for October 17. Weniusek Logistics is in early talks to buy Holethax Freight for about $345.6 million.

Ticket: PrintWeave spooler drops jobs when the queue exceeds 200 entries. Observed on the Halverton staging cluster after Tuesday's deploy. Jobs silently vanish without error logs, so customers at Brindlemark report missing labels. Workaround is restarting the spooler pod, which is not sustainable. For the sync: fix is in review. The failing build is identified below.

build token for fajop-kageg: htk14_a2d40227103e0f